
Fire Light Tidbit® Panicle Hydrangea (Hydrangea paniculata)
Fire Light Tidbit® is a dwarf hydrangea which is great for the front of the beds, borders, or edges with a bun-shaped habit and proportionately sized rounded blooms that are so abundant they nearly block out the textured foliage.
